What Youll Be Doing

As a key member of our finance team youll ensure timely and accurate processing of invoices manage supplier relationships and support continuous improvement across accounts payable.

Core Responsibilities

  • Manage end-to-end invoice processing using D365 enforcing the No PO No Pay policy and applying correct approvals and CIS treatment.
  • Handle supplier queries and resolve discrepancies via phone and email maintaining SLA/KPI standards.
  • Collaborate with Procurement to resolve PO issues efficiently.
  • Process weekly BACS and urgent CHAPS/FASTER payments supporting AP cashflow planning.
  • Maintain clean supplier ledgers manage unallocated cash debit/credit balances and request refunds where needed.
  • Perform regular account reconciliations ensure VAT compliance and support month-end close and audits.
  • Build strong relationships with suppliers and internal teams contributing to process improvements and special projects.

Background:

  • Proven Accounts Payable experience with strong systems knowledge (preferably D365)
  • Excellent attention to detail organisation and communication skills
  • Ability to manage multiple tasks deadlines and priorities with a proactive mindset
  • Confidence working both independently and as part of a collaborative team
  • Strong understanding of VAT CIS and AP best practices
